Who Needs Seo

In the vast, ever-expanding universe of the internet, SEO, or Search Engine Optimization, is like the North Star—guiding users to the content, products, and services they seek. But who exactly needs this digital compass? The truth is, SEO isn’t just for tech giants or multinational corporations; it’s a vital tool for anyone with an online presence. Imagine launching a beautiful, well-stocked store in the middle of a desert—no matter how amazing your products are, no one will find you without a road leading to your door. That road is SEO. It’s not just about making your website look good to search engines; it’s about crafting an experience that resonates with your audience, ensuring that when someone searches for what you offer, they find you—before they find your competitors.

Whether you’re a budding entrepreneur, a seasoned business owner, a content creator, or even someone looking to advance your career, SEO can be the difference between being invisible and being influential. It’s about more than just traffic; it’s about attracting the right kind of traffic—the kind that converts into loyal customers, engaged readers, or potential employers. With SEO, you’re not just competing on a global scale; you’re carving out a space where your voice can be heard. So, if you’re serious about growing your online presence, expanding your reach, and achieving your goals, then yes, you need SEO.

Understanding SEO

What is SEO?

SEO, or Search Engine Optimization, might sound like digital jargon, but it’s one of the most critical components of any online strategy. At its core, SEO is about improving your website so that search engines like Google, Bing, and Yahoo can understand it better. But it’s more than just tweaking some code or stuffing your site with keywords. SEO is a blend of art and science, requiring a deep understanding of search engine algorithms, user behavior, and content strategy. Imagine SEO as the foundation of a house—if it’s weak, the entire structure is at risk. But if it’s strong, it can support everything you build on top of it.

SEO involves a multitude of strategies and techniques, from optimizing your website’s architecture to ensuring that your content is relevant, engaging, and valuable to your target audience. It also means making sure your website is fast, mobile-friendly, and easy to navigate. In the world of SEO, every detail matters because search engines evaluate countless factors when deciding how to rank websites. This includes everything from the words on your page to the way other websites link to you. In essence, SEO is about making your site as attractive as possible to search engines, which in turn makes it more visible to users. And visibility is everything—because if you’re not on the first page of search results, you might as well be invisible.

Why SEO Matters in Today’s Digital World

In a world where Google processes over 3.5 billion searches per day, the importance of SEO cannot be overstated. We live in a digital-first era where most consumer journeys begin online. Whether someone is looking for a product, a service, or an answer to a burning question, they turn to search engines to find what they need. This makes SEO the cornerstone of any digital marketing strategy. It’s not just about attracting traffic; it’s about attracting the right traffic—people who are actively searching for what you offer. Without SEO, even the most beautifully designed website is just a needle in a haystack, lost among the billions of pages on the internet.

SEO is also about trust and credibility. Websites that rank high in search results are often perceived as more trustworthy by users. This is because search engines like Google have spent years refining their algorithms to ensure that the most relevant, high-quality content appears at the top of the results page. By investing in SEO, you’re essentially telling search engines that your site is worth recommending. Moreover, SEO is cost-effective. Unlike paid advertising, which stops delivering results as soon as you stop spending, SEO has long-term benefits. A well-optimized site can continue to attract traffic for months or even years after the initial work is done. In today’s competitive digital landscape, SEO is not just an option—it’s a necessity.

Businesses That Benefit From SEO

E-commerce Websites

In the bustling world of e-commerce, where thousands of online stores compete for attention, SEO is the lifeline that connects you to your customers. If you’re running an e-commerce site, your goal is to sell products, and SEO is what brings shoppers to your virtual doorstep. It’s not just about appearing in search results; it’s about appearing in the right search results. When someone searches for a product you sell, you want your site to be the first thing they see. This is where SEO steps in, optimizing your product pages, categories, and overall site structure to ensure that search engines can easily understand and rank your content.

But SEO for e-commerce is more than just driving traffic; it’s about driving the right traffic—users who are ready to buy. This means targeting specific, high-intent keywords that indicate a user’s readiness to make a purchase. For example, if someone searches for “buy running shoes online,” they’re likely looking to make a purchase soon. By optimizing for such keywords, you’re more likely to attract visitors who are further along in the buying process, leading to higher conversion rates. Additionally, SEO helps build brand authority. When your site consistently ranks high for relevant searches, users begin to associate your brand with quality and reliability, making them more likely to choose you over competitors.

Increased Visibility and Traffic

Visibility is everything in e-commerce. With millions of online stores, standing out from the crowd is no easy feat. SEO increases your visibility by ensuring that your products appear in search results when potential customers are looking for them. This is crucial because the majority of online experiences begin with a search engine. The higher you rank, the more likely users are to visit your site. But it’s not just about attracting visitors—it’s about attracting the right kind of visitors. SEO targets users who are actively searching for products like yours, increasing the likelihood that they’ll make a purchase once they arrive on your site.

Better Conversion Rates

SEO not only drives traffic to your e-commerce site but also helps improve your conversion rates. By targeting high-intent keywords and optimizing your product pages, you’re attracting users who are more likely to convert. Additionally, SEO involves optimizing your site’s user experience, which plays a significant role in conversion rates. A site that is easy to navigate, loads quickly, and provides a seamless shopping experience is more likely to convert visitors into customers. Moreover, by creating high-quality, relevant content that resonates with your audience, you build trust and credibility, making users more likely to choose your brand over others.

Local Businesses

For local businesses, SEO is like the modern-day equivalent of word-of-mouth marketing, but with a much broader reach. Whether you run a restaurant, a dental clinic, or a hardware store, your customers are likely searching online for the services you offer. Local SEO ensures that when they do, your business is front and center. It’s not just about being visible—it’s about being visible to the right people, in the right place, at the right time. Local SEO involves optimizing your website and online presence to rank higher in search results for location-specific queries. This includes optimizing your Google My Business profile, ensuring your name, address, and phone number (NAP) are consistent across the web, and encouraging customer reviews.

Targeting Local Customers

One of the most significant advantages of local SEO is its ability to target customers who are in your immediate vicinity. When someone searches for a service or product near them, search engines use their location to provide the most relevant local results. If your business is optimized for local search, you’re more likely to appear in these results, driving traffic from people who are just around the corner. This is particularly important for businesses that rely on foot traffic or provide services within a specific geographic area. By targeting local customers through SEO, you’re not just increasing your visibility; you’re driving qualified leads—people who are already nearby and ready to make a purchase or book a service.

Competing with Big Brands

Local SEO levels the playing field, allowing small businesses to compete with larger, well-established brands. While big companies may have more resources to spend on advertising, local SEO helps you reach your audience without breaking the bank. When your business appears in local search results, it’s because search engines believe you are the most relevant option for that user’s query. This gives you a significant advantage, as users often perceive local results as more trustworthy and relevant. Additionally, by optimizing for local keywords and phrases, you can target niche markets that larger brands may overlook, further increasing your chances of attracting customers.

Service-Based Industries

Service-based industries, whether you’re a plumber, a lawyer, or a digital marketing consultant, rely heavily on their reputation and ability to reach potential clients. SEO is a powerful tool for these businesses, helping them to establish credibility, attract new clients, and grow their online presence. When someone needs a service, their first step is often to search online for providers in their area. If your website is optimized for these searches, you’re more likely to be found by people who need your services. SEO helps you position yourself as an expert in your field, ensuring that when potential clients are searching for help, they find you first.

Building Trust and Credibility

Trust is everything in service-based industries. Clients want to know that they are working with professionals who are knowledgeable, reliable, and capable. SEO helps you build this trust by ensuring that your website appears in search results when people are looking for the services you offer. When your site ranks highly, it sends a signal to users that you are a credible and authoritative source in your industry. Additionally, SEO involves creating high-quality content that answers your clients‘ questions, addresses their pain points, and provides valuable information. By consistently providing value through your content, you build trust with potential clients, making them more likely to choose your services.

Reaching the Right Audience

Service-based businesses often operate in specific geographic areas or cater to niche markets. SEO allows you to target these specific audiences by optimizing your website for relevant keywords and phrases. For example, if you’re a family lawyer in New York, you want to appear in search results when someone searches for “family lawyer NYC” or “divorce attorney in New York.” By targeting these specific terms, you’re more likely to attract clients who are actively looking for your services. Moreover, SEO helps you reach potential clients at different stages of the decision-making process. Whether they’re just starting to research their options or are ready to hire someone, SEO ensures that your business is visible at every step of the journey.

Content Creators and Bloggers

For content creators and bloggers, SEO is like the secret sauce that turns good content into widely-read, widely-shared content. It’s the difference between a blog that gets a handful of views and one that attracts thousands of readers. In a world where new content is published every second, SEO helps your work stand out from the crowd. By optimizing your blog posts, videos, and other content for search engines, you’re ensuring that it reaches the widest possible audience. But SEO isn’t just about attracting readers; it’s about attracting the right readers—people who are genuinely interested in what you have to say.

Growing Your Audience Organically

One of the most significant benefits of SEO for content creators is its ability to grow your audience organically. Unlike paid advertising, which stops driving traffic as soon as you stop paying, SEO provides long-term benefits. Once your content is optimized and starts ranking in search results, it can continue to attract readers for months or even years. This organic traffic is highly valuable because it’s made up of people who are actively searching for the kind of content you produce. By consistently creating high-quality, SEO-optimized content, you can build a loyal audience that grows over time, without the need for constant paid promotion.

Monetizing Through SEO

For many bloggers and content creators, the ultimate goal is to monetize their content. SEO plays a crucial role in this process by driving traffic to your site, which can then be monetized through ads, affiliate marketing, sponsored posts, and other revenue streams. The more traffic you have, the more opportunities you have to earn money from your content. Additionally, SEO helps you attract readers who are more likely to engage with your content and take action, whether that’s clicking on an ad, purchasing a product, or signing up for a newsletter. By investing in SEO, you’re not just increasing your visibility; you’re setting the stage for long-term monetization and success.

Individuals Who Need SEO

Freelancers and Solopreneurs

For freelancers and solopreneurs, SEO is the digital megaphone that amplifies your voice in a crowded market. When you’re running a one-person show, every client matters, and SEO can be the key to consistently attracting new clients without the need for expensive advertising. Whether you’re a freelance writer, a graphic designer, or a digital marketer, SEO helps you get found by the people who need your services. It’s about more than just having a website; it’s about making sure that when potential clients search for someone with your skills, you’re the first person they find.

Building a Personal Brand

In the world of freelancing, your personal brand is your business. SEO helps you build and strengthen this brand by increasing your visibility online. When your website and portfolio rank highly in search results, it not only attracts potential clients but also enhances your reputation as a professional in your field. SEO also involves creating content that showcases your expertise, whether that’s through blog posts, case studies, or client testimonials. By consistently producing valuable content, you position yourself as an authority in your niche, making it easier to attract high-quality clients and command higher rates for your services.

Standing Out in a Competitive Market

Freelancing is competitive, with countless professionals vying for the same clients. SEO gives you the edge you need to stand out from the crowd. By targeting specific keywords related to your services and industry, you can attract clients who are looking for exactly what you offer. This not only increases your chances of landing new clients but also helps you attract the right kind of clients—those who are willing to pay for your expertise. Additionally, SEO allows you to compete with larger agencies by making sure your website is just as visible and appealing in search results.

Job Seekers

In today’s job market, having a strong online presence is essential, and SEO can play a crucial role in helping job seekers get noticed by potential employers. Whether you’re looking for your first job, making a career change, or seeking a new opportunity, SEO can help you stand out from the competition. By optimizing your LinkedIn profile, personal website, or online portfolio for search engines, you increase the chances that recruiters and hiring managers will find you when they’re searching for candidates with your skills and experience.

SEO is not just an optional add-on; it’s the cornerstone of success in today’s digital era. The internet is a vast and noisy place, with billions of websites competing for attention. Without SEO, your online presence is like a ship lost at sea—adrift without a compass or map. SEO provides that map, charting a course that leads potential customers, clients, and readers directly to you. But it’s more than just about being found; it’s about being found by the right people—those who are genuinely interested in what you have to offer, whether it’s a product, a service, or a unique voice in the content you create.

SEO is a multifaceted strategy that touches on every aspect of your online presence, from the technical underpinnings of your website to the quality and relevance of the content you produce. It requires patience, dedication, and a deep understanding of your audience’s needs and behaviors. But the rewards are immense. With a well-executed SEO strategy, you can build a sustainable online presence that grows over time, attracting a steady stream of traffic, building trust with your audience, and ultimately driving your business or personal brand forward.


SEO is a multifaceted strategy that touches on every aspect of your online presence, from the technical underpinnings of your website to the quality and relevance of the content you produce. It requires patience, dedication, and a deep understanding of your audience’s needs and behaviors. But the rewards are immense. With a well-executed SEO strategy, you can build a sustainable online presence that grows over time, attracting a steady stream of traffic, building trust with your audience, and ultimately driving your business or personal brand forward.

Moreover, SEO is a great equalizer. It allows small businesses to compete with big brands, freelancers to stand out in crowded markets, and content creators to reach wider audiences without needing massive budgets. In many ways, SEO is about leveling the playing field—giving everyone the tools they need to succeed online. It’s not just about ranking higher in search results; it’s about creating a user experience that’s valuable, engaging, and trustworthy. This, in turn, builds credibility and fosters long-term relationships with your audience.

In the ever-evolving landscape of digital marketing, one thing is clear: SEO is here to stay. It’s not a one-time effort but an ongoing process that adapts to changes in search engine algorithms, user behavior, and market trends. Those who invest in SEO are not just investing in higher rankings; they are investing in the future of their online presence. They are ensuring that, no matter how the digital world changes, their website, business, or brand remains visible, relevant, and influential.

So, who needs SEO? The answer is simple: anyone who wants to be successful online. Whether you’re a business owner aiming to increase sales, a freelancer building a personal brand, or an individual looking to enhance your career prospects, SEO is your ticket to greater visibility, credibility, and success. It’s an investment in your future, one that pays dividends in the form of organic traffic, higher conversions, and a loyal audience. In the digital age, SEO is not just a tool—it’s a necessity, and those who harness its power are the ones who will thrive in the competitive online landscape.


What is the main goal of SEO?

The primary goal of SEO, or Search Engine Optimization, is to enhance a website’s visibility on search engine results pages (SERPs). By optimizing various elements of your website—such as content, keywords, meta tags, and backlinks—you can improve its ranking on search engines like Google. This increased visibility drives more organic traffic to your site, meaning visitors find your website naturally through search queries rather than through paid ads. Ultimately, the goal of SEO is to attract high-quality, relevant traffic that is more likely to convert into customers, subscribers, or engaged users.

How long does it take to see results from SEO?

SEO is a long-term strategy, and seeing tangible results can take time—typically anywhere from three to six months, or even longer, depending on several factors. These include the competitiveness of your industry, the keywords you’re targeting, the current state of your website, and the resources you’re dedicating to your SEO efforts. Unlike paid advertising, which can generate immediate results, SEO builds momentum over time. However, once your website starts to rank higher in search results, the benefits are more sustainable and can continue to grow without the ongoing costs associated with other forms of marketing.

Is SEO only for large businesses?

Absolutely not! SEO is beneficial for businesses of all sizes, from small local shops to large multinational corporations. In fact, SEO can be especially powerful for small and medium-sized businesses because it allows them to compete with larger competitors on a more level playing field. By optimizing for local search, for example, a small business can appear in search results when potential customers are looking for products or services in their area, making it easier to attract local customers without a massive advertising budget. Additionally, SEO can help niche businesses connect with a targeted audience, ensuring that their offerings reach the right people who are most likely to convert.

Can I do SEO on my own, or do I need to hire a professional?

While it’s possible to do SEO on your own, especially with the wealth of resources and tools available online, there are benefits to hiring a professional or an SEO agency. SEO involves a wide range of tasks—from keyword research and content creation to technical optimizations and link-building strategies—all of which require a certain level of expertise. A professional can not only save you time but also ensure that your SEO strategy is effective and up-to-date with the latest best practices and algorithm changes. That said, if you have the time and willingness to learn, starting with DIY SEO can be a great way to build your knowledge and eventually make informed decisions about when and where to seek professional help.

What are some common SEO mistakes to avoid?

Some of the most common SEO mistakes include keyword stuffing, neglecting mobile optimization, ignoring user experience, and not updating content regularly. Keyword stuffing—overloading your content with keywords in an attempt to rank higher—can actually hurt your rankings, as search engines favor natural, relevant content. Failing to optimize your site for mobile users can also be detrimental, especially since mobile traffic now accounts for a significant portion of internet usage. Ignoring the user experience—such as page load speed, navigation, and readability—can lead to higher bounce rates and lower rankings. Lastly, not updating your content regularly can cause it to become outdated and less relevant, leading to a drop in search rankings over time.

How does local SEO differ from regular SEO?

Local SEO focuses specifically on optimizing a website to be found in local search results. This is particularly important for businesses that operate in a specific geographic area, such as restaurants, retail stores, or service providers like plumbers or dentists. Local SEO involves optimizing your Google My Business profile, ensuring consistent NAP (Name, Address, Phone number) information across the web, and generating local reviews. It also includes optimizing your website for local keywords—such as “best Italian restaurant in Chicago”—and ensuring that your business appears in local map packs and directories. In contrast, regular SEO, or traditional SEO, is broader in scope and focuses on improving your website’s visibility on a national or global scale, depending on your target audience.

What role does content play in SEO?

Content is a cornerstone of SEO. Search engines prioritize websites that provide valuable, relevant, and regularly updated content. This is because their primary goal is to deliver the most useful results to users. High-quality content helps search engines understand what your website is about and what queries it should rank for. It also engages visitors, encouraging them to spend more time on your site and explore other pages. In addition to traditional written content like blog posts and articles, content can include videos, infographics, podcasts, and more. The key is to create content that answers your audience’s questions, solves their problems, and provides value, all while incorporating relevant keywords naturally.

Why is mobile optimization important for SEO?

Mobile optimization is critical for SEO because a significant portion of internet traffic now comes from mobile devices. Google, in particular, has adopted a mobile-first indexing approach, meaning that it primarily uses the mobile version of your website for ranking and indexing. If your site isn’t optimized for mobile users—meaning it’s not responsive, loads slowly, or is difficult to navigate on a smaller screen—you risk losing valuable traffic and suffering lower search rankings. Mobile optimization involves ensuring that your site is fully responsive, meaning it adjusts to fit the screen size of any device, improving load times, and making navigation intuitive and user-friendly.

How does SEO impact user experience (UX)?

SEO and user experience (UX) are closely intertwined. A good SEO strategy not only helps your website rank higher in search results but also improves the overall user experience. This includes factors like page load speed, mobile-friendliness, ease of navigation, and the quality of content. Search engines like Google place a high value on websites that provide a positive user experience, as it indicates that users are finding the information they need quickly and easily. A well-optimized site will typically have lower bounce rates, higher engagement, and better conversion rates—all of which contribute to better rankings and a more successful online presence.

What is the difference between on-page and off-page SEO?

On-page SEO refers to the optimization of elements on your own website that affect your search rankings. This includes things like content quality, keyword usage, meta tags, internal linking, and site architecture. Essentially, it’s about making sure that your website is as search-engine-friendly as possible. Off-page SEO, on the other hand, involves activities that take place outside of your website but still affect your rankings. The most notable aspect of off-page SEO is link building—getting other reputable sites to link back to your content, which signals to search engines that your site is authoritative and trustworthy. Off-page SEO also includes social media marketing, influencer outreach, and brand mentions across the web. Both on-page and off-page SEO are critical for a comprehensive strategy that improves your website’s visibility and authority in search engines.

